is it possible to change the default-directory for the printer-spooling
from C: to another drive?
The reason is, the available storage is too small for bigger
printing-jobs, but there is enough place on another drive.

"Plan B" is to move other things such as the Windows swap file, the
temporary file location, internet browser file cache, or possibly some
applications.
If any of these are possible and you would like some suggestions/methods
concerning moving them, please post. Of course, the spooler can be turned
off if no other alternative is practical.

Unfortunately, under Windows 9x, I believe that the spool folder is
fixed to be on the same drive as the Windows installation.
